Steps of Evidence -based practice (EBP) -CORRECT ANS>>0. Consistently
questioning
Ask the clinical question.
Collect the best evidence.
Critique the evidence.
Integrate the evidence.
Evaluate the practice decision or change.
Share the outcomes of EBP changes with others.


PICOT format -CORRECT ANS>>*P* - Identify the population or problem (age,
gender, ethnicity, disease/disorder)
*I* - Intervention, or range of interventions of interest (exposure to disease, risk
behavior, education)
*C* - What will you compare the intervention against? (no disease, absence of risk
factors, placebo or no intervention)
*O* - Outcome of interest (risk of disease, rates of occurrence of adverse
outcomes, accuracy of diagnosis)
*T* - Time it takes for intervention to achieve the outcome (selected to observe the
population or problem/condition)


What does the Nurse Practice Act do? -CORRECT ANS>>regulates the scope of
nursing practice & protects public health, safety, and welfare.


What type of law is Nurse Practice Act -CORRECT ANS>>civil
